About S. Hughes
S. Hughes is a scholar working on Environmental Engineering, Atmospheric Science and Global and Planetary Change, having authored 2 papers that have together received 25 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Air Quality Monitoring and Forecasting (2 papers), Atmospheric and Environmental Gas Dynamics (1 paper) and Atmospheric Ozone and Climate (1 paper). The work is most often cited by research in Atmospheric Science (22 citations), Health, Toxicology and Mutagenesis (17 citations) and Environmental Engineering (17 citations). S. Hughes has collaborated with scholars based in United States and South Korea. Frequent co-authors include Gangwoong Lee, Saewung Kim, Jinsang Jung, Yong Hwan Lee, Rokjin J. Park, D. R. Blake, Roger Seco, Barbara Barletta, Simone Meinardi and Daun Jeong. Their work appears in journals such as Aerosol and Air Quality Research and 2014 AGU Fall Meeting.
